Output 72681831399ba8d4ea9f374737a584ee579e63632104fcf2b4846bfea5547892:0

value
170510
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 2728a1223859bd39a5fe5b023eca607a695e7e40 OP_EQUALVERIFY OP_CHECKSIG
address
14a42TtRaDTKsVX88uNaSy9Lwnqe6xNb8S
transaction
72681831399ba8d4ea9f374737a584ee579e63632104fcf2b4846bfea5547892
spent
true